Inside the Role
The Custom Hardware and Electronics Configurator (CHEC) team builds and maintains DTNA's proprietary web-based tool that enables Truck Equipment Manufacturers (TEMs), dealers, and internal teams to configure and validate vehicle electrical features. CHEC operates in a safety-relevant, high-complexity domain where usability, correctness, and delivery discipline are critical.
We are looking for a Lead Architect / Senior Full Stack Developer who will serve as the technical owner of the CHEC platform architecture and be accountable for overall system quality. In addition to defining frontend, backend, and Azure architecture, you will lead and govern the Automation QA strategy, ensuring CHEC meets reliability, safety, and auditability expectations for a mission-critical configuration tool. As the technical leader of this team, you will also own our AI-augmented development strategy - defining how the team leverages AI coding assistants, establishing prompt engineering standards, and ensuring AI-generated code meets the same rigorous quality bar as human-written code.

What We Do

Daimler Truck North America, a Daimler Truck AG company, is the largest heavy-duty truck manufacturer in North America and a leading producer of medium-duty trucks and specialized commercial vehicles. Headquartered in Portland, Oregon, Daimler Truck North America manufactures, sells and services several renowned commercial vehicle brands including Freightliner Trucks, Western Star Trucks, Thomas Built Buses, and Freightliner Custom Chassis. Through the company’s affiliates, Daimler Truck North America is also a leading provider of heavy-and medium-duty diesel engines and other components. The company’s strategic partners in the North American commercial vehicles market include Daimler Truck Financial, TravelCenters of America and Petro Truck Centers
